JOB SUMMARY & OBJECTIVES

The Product Manager will be responsible for defining, prioritizing, and managing the product backlog

for all core ServiceNow IT modules (e.g., Incident, Problem, Change, Request, Service Catalog, etc.) and

custom business-facing applications. This role requires proficiency with ITIL processes and a passion for

improving the service delivery experience for our internal users. The Product Manager will act as the

voice of the customer and work in a highly collaborative environment with key stakeholders and other

internal IT departments to ensure that solutions delivered meet the business needs.

ESSENTIAL JOB RESPONSIBILITIES

· Create, maintain, and prioritize the product backlog for ServiceNow enhancements, new features,

and bug fixes based on business value, user needs, and strategic direction.

· Interact with business stakeholders to build relationships and document functional and non-

functional requirements.

· Collaborate with internal IT Business Analysts to translate high-level requirements into detailed

user stories with clear acceptance criteria and supporting materials (e.g., mockups, wireframes,

etc.) for the development team.

· Partner with internal IT Quality Assurance Analysts to perform functional testing of developed

stories based on test scripts and acceptance criteria; report and document defects and bugs back

to the development team to fix and then re-test.

· Serve as a point of contact for ServiceNow inquiries, providing regular updates on progress to

stakeholders.

· Host demo sessions of proposed solutions, gathering feedback from demo sessions, and

translating them back to the development team.

· Liaise with other members of the ServiceNow team to coordinate change requests and validate

production post-change implementation.

· Participate in Agile ceremonies to guide the development team and accept completed work.

· Assist with production support, such as requests for reports or dashboards; own reported

production incidents to resolution.

· Support biannual family upgrades and monthly patching activities.

· Contribute to the development and maintenance of ServiceNow documentation and knowledge

articles.

· Continuously seek improvements in platform performance, usability, and efficiency.

· Stay current on ServiceNow’s best practices, trends, and new functionality to provide technical recommendations and assist with platform strategy discussions. · Provide guidance and training to stakeholders as needed. · May perform other duties related to the ServiceNow platform as assigned.

EDUCATION

· Bachelor’s degree or equivalent practical experience.

· ServiceNow Certified System Administrator preferred.

· Certified Scrum Product Owner preferred.

· ITIL certification or equivalent practical experience preferred.

· ServiceNow Certified Implementation Specialist is a plus.

SKILLS AND EXPERIENCE

· 9+ years’ experience implementing and/or supporting software development, with at least 7

years of specific experience in a hands-on product management role supporting ServiceNow.

· Candidate must be a self-starter and have excellent analytical, problem-solving, organizational

and time management skills.

· Must have strong teamwork, written, and verbal communication skills and the ability to interact

professionally with a diverse group of technical and non-technical subject matter experts.

· Outstanding knowledge of the ServiceNow platform and proven experience as a Product Owner

or Business Analyst.

· Strong knowledge of ITIL principles and service management best practices.

· Experience and understanding of ITSM, ITOM, ITAM, CMDB, CSDM, Discovery, Employee Center,

Performance Analytics, and ATF preferred; GenAI, SecOps, and IRM experience.

· Knowledge of Agile, Scrum, Waterfall and hybrid methodologies including the use of tools like Jira

or Azure DevOps.

· Ability to work across a variety of concurrent initiatives.

· The ability to work with minimal supervision.

About Simpson Thacher & Bartlett LLP

Simpson Thacher & Bartlett LLP is one of the world’s leading international law firms. The Firm was established in 1884 and has approximately 2000 lawyers. Headquartered in New York with offices in Beijing, Boston, Brussels, Hong Kong, Houston, London, Los Angeles, Luxembourg, Palo Alto, San Francisco, São Paulo, Tokyo and Washington, D.C., the Firm provides coordinated legal advice and transactional capability to clients around the globe.
